The Mann Center (Performing arts)
5201 Parkside Ave
4.6



As one of the country's largest non-profit open-air music centers, the Mann presents world-class artists in historic Fairmount Park, hosting more than 200,000 visitors each year.

National Constitution Center (Other)
525 Arch St
4.6

National Constitution Center is most popular around 12 PM on Wednesdays. It's most quiet on Fridays.

The National Constitution Center in Philadelphia brings together people of all ages and perspectives, across America and around the world, to learn about, debate, and celebrate the greatest vision of human freedom in history, the U.S. Constitution. A private, nonprofit organization, the Center serves as America’s leading platform for constitutional education and debate, fulfilling its congressional charter “to disseminate information about the U.S. Constitution on a nonpartisan basis.”
